PLYMOUTH MEETING–(BUSINESS WIRE)–AdaptHealth Corp., the third largest provider of home medical equipment (HME) in the United States, has closed the previously announced acquisition of the Patient Care Solutions business from McKesson Corporation and named healthcare industry veteran Rodney Carson as President of the newly-formed AdaptHealth Patient Care Solutions (PCS).

The PCS acquisition adds urological and ostomy products to AdaptHealth’s HME product portfolio and increases the company’s footprint in areas such as wound care, breast pumps, incontinence supplies, and diabetic care.

Mr. Carson brings nearly two decades of healthcare operations experience to AdaptHealth PCS.

He most recently served as President and CEO of CCS Medical, one of the country’s leading providers of home medical supplies. Prior to CCS, Mr. Carson was President of Operations of MDLIVE, a national provider of telemedicine services, as well as EVP of Operations at NationsHealth, and President of Liberty Medical Supply.
